A180 Bridge works continue

Work is needed to the underside of Cleethorpe Road Bridge as part of the maintenance scheme for the bridges.

For safety reasons, while this work is being done, the road underneath the bridge needs to be closed off. The work will be done over several weekends so that there is no major impact to traffic in the area.

Starting this Saturday (14 September), Royal Street in Grimsby, between the junction with Prince Albert Gardens and Eastside Road, will be closed overnight for the next 3-6 weeks on a SATURDAY night only.

The road will be closed at 8pm and reopen by 6am on the Sunday morning each time.

There will be a signed diversion in place which will take traffic via Lockhill Roundabout.
